THE PRUSSIAN GUARD.
TASTE OF THE BRITISH. SENT TO RECUPERATE. LONDON, November 21. (Received Nov. 22, at 4.45 p.m.) The Prussian Guard have suffered so severely in their attacks on the British that they have been withdrawn from the fighting line and sent to recuperate in the rear.
